What Is Trusts and Estate Administration Law?
Trusts and estate administration refers to the process by which a person, such as a trustee or executor, oversees the administration of an estate after the deceased’s passing. It can include several duties, including settling the estate’s debts and distributing assets to a trust or the last will and testament’s named beneficiaries.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Trusts and Estates Administration Lawyer?
If you have been named an executor of a loved one’s estate or the trustee of a loved one’s trust, you should consider contacting an estate and probate attorney who understands the probate code in California. If you are making your estate plan, you could consider designating a lawyer to serve as executor or trustee of your assets.
How Can a Lawyer Help Me With Trusts and Estates Administration?
Probate code is complex. An experienced estate and trust lawyer will know how to follow the law when administering the estate. This can include:
- Prioritizing which debts of the estate to settle first
- Distributing assets to beneficiaries named in the will or trust
- Enforcing conditions of a trust, such as not distributing assets to a beneficiary until they reach a certain age
- Protecting the estate’s best interests and guarding against litigation and challenges
What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Trusts and Estates Administration Lawyer?
Estate administration is an emotionally fraught subject for friends and family of the deceased. Disputes can arise when someone thinks they were cheated out of an inheritance. Without an experienced lawyer, the estate may be more vulnerable to legal challenges, which will extend the probate process and drain the estate’s assets.
What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find an Estate Planning Lawyer in Mission Viejo?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- How have you handled cases like mine?
- What are the potential outcomes of my case?
- What is the timeline for completing my estate plan?
- What is your billing and fee structure?
- How long have you been practicing in California?
- What will my involvement be during the process?
